AMD EPYC 9654

AMD EPYC™ 9654 server CPU

AMD EPYC 9654 server CPU (96-core/192-thread, 2.40GHz base and up to 3.70GHz max boost frequency, 384MB L3 Cache, 360W TDP, up to 6TB DDR5-4800 memory, 2P/1P)

  • High Frequency and Core Count: High frequency (3 GHz+) allows the CPU to process instructions faster, while a high core count (8+ cores) enables parallel processing of multiple tasks simultaneously. This is crucial for handling extensive data tasks. Additionally, it facilitates faster post-processing of results generated by the AI model.
  • Large Cache Size: A large cache size (20MB+) reduces the need to fetch data from slower main memory, improving performance. This is essential for facilitating fast access to massive datasets in training and running AI models and helps minimize latency, leading to quicker training times and faster execution.
  • High Memory Bandwidth and High Performance I/O: CPUs with high memory bandwidth (50GB/s+) and high-performance I/O interfaces are well-suited for AI tasks enable efficient data flow, enabling rapid data transfer between the CPU and GPU, and helping minimize bottlenecks during AI model training and inference.

  • 1P and 2P capable 4th Gen AMD EPYC processor based on 5nm process technology and “ Zen 4” or ultra-efficient “ Zen 4c” chiplet microarchitecture
    • Up to 128 cores and 256 threads (“Zen 4c”); up to 96 cores and 192 threads (“Zen 4”)
  • Up to 160 lanes of PCIe 5.0 I/O1
  • Up to 6 TB of DDR5-4800 ECC memory channels across 24 DIMM slots
  • Up to 384 MB L3 cache
  • Up to 64 lanes of CXL™ 2.0 industry standard cache-coherent interconnect
  • Industry-standard AVX-512 support (2x256b data path)
  • AMD Infinity Guard
